What procedural steps are to be taken? Matthew 18:15-17 recommends the following steps: First, private rebuke (Mt. 18:15) - do it gently, in love, out of compassion, seeking to encourage; the purpose for private rebuke is to resolve the problem without fueling unnecessary gossip. Second, if private rebuke is unsuccessful, plural rebuke (Mt. 18:16; see also Deut. 17:6; 19:15; Num. 35:30) - who are these others? church leaders? people who know the person? people who know of the sin? Third, if plural rebuke is unsuccessful, public rebuke (Mt. 18:17). Fourth, if public rebuke is unsuccessful, 'excommunication' (Mt. 18:17; 1 Cor. 5:11; Titus 3:10; possibly 2 Thes. 3:14). Fifth, if repentance occurs, restoration to fellowship and reaffirmation of love (2 Cor. 2:6-8; 2 Thes. 3:14-15; Gal. 6:1). Sixth, verses 18-20 affirm that whatever decision is made in the matter, whether the offending person is 'bound' or 'loosed', reflects the will of God in heaven. The promise 'is that God will provide wisdom, guidance, and power for decision-making to the church that is united in its powers regarding the matters of church discipline' (Laney, A Guide to Church Discipline, 76). Thus, the verdict of heaven, so to speak, is consonant with that of the church, before whom the matter was adjudicated.

Paprika Chicken

INGREDIENTS

3 lb Boneless chicken thighs
1 tb Vegetable oil
2 md Onions, sliced
4 Cloves garlic, crushed
1 tb Sweet paprika
1/2 lb Button mushrooms, sliced
14 oz Canned tomatoes, crushed
1/4 c Tomato paste
2 tb Sour cream

INSTRUCTIONS

Remove skin from chicken, cut each thigh in half. Heat oil in large pan,
add chicken in batches, cook until browned all over. Remove from pan, drain
on absorbent paper.
Drain all but 1 tablespoon of oil from pan, add onion, garlic, paprika and
mushrooms; cook, stirring, until the onions are soft.
Add undrained crushed tomatoes, tomato paste and chicken; simmer covered,
about 45 minutes or until chicken is tender. Stir in sour cream. Serves 6
to 8.
NOTES : Serve with buttered medium egg noodles.
